Ingredients
400g thinly sliced beef 1 block firm tofu 1 bunch shirataki noodles 4 shiitake mushrooms 1 naganegi onion 1 carrot ¼ head Chinese cabbage 1 cup warishita sauce (soy sauce mirin sugar sake)
Detail Steps and Procedure
1. **Broth Preparation:** Combine ½ cup soy sauce, ¼ cup mirin, ¼ cup sake, 3 tbsp sugar in saucepan. Heat gently to 60°C (140°F) until sugar dissolves, do not boil. [CRITICAL: Never boil warishita – destroys delicate balance] [PREP: Cut tofu into 2cm cubes, carrot into flower shapes, onion 45° diagonal slices]
2. **Assembly in Pot:** Heat sukiyaki pan or heavy skillet to medium (150°C/300°F). Arrange beef slices in single layer, cook 30 seconds per side just until color changes. Push to side. [TECHNIQUE: Use chopsticks to arrange ingredients in neat sections]
3. **Adding Vegetables:** Arrange vegetables, tofu, shirataki in remaining space. Pour warishita sauce to cover bottom 1cm. Cover, simmer at 85°C/185°F for 10 minutes. [CRITICAL: Do not stir – ingredients should cook in their sections]
4. **Dipping & Serving:** Crack raw egg into each bowl, beat lightly. Diners dip cooked items into egg. [SERVE: At table over portable burner. STORE: Not recommended – consume immediately.]
